Most sleep advice stops at “get eight hours.” The mechanics get far less attention: how your head, neck, and spine are supported through the night. That’s where a lot of morning stiffness and restless nights actually start.

These guides go there. The core threads:

  • Buckwheat pillows. An old idea that solves a modern problem: firm, adjustable, breathable support that molds to you and stays cool. Read the benefits, learn how to care for one, and compare options in our buying guide.
  • Sleep posture & ergonomics. Position, pillow loft, and alignment, including the best sleeping position for neck pain.
  • The bigger picture. How the sleep environment connects to recovery, breathing, and daytime energy.
